Output 3d6007c44b8a983365174e268ade054facbf7ac9496ccb1669ea807cef3ef51b:0

value
27957
script pubkey
OP_0 OP_PUSHBYTES_20 8dd82722351b889d93a1114dbcd75c7a79634f51
address
bc1q3hvzwg34rwyfmyapz9xme46u0fukxn63tgg7km
transaction
3d6007c44b8a983365174e268ade054facbf7ac9496ccb1669ea807cef3ef51b
confirmations
602
spent
true